Nicely spaced level sites. Wide open views of the sky which is ideal for this International Dark Sky Park. The stargazing is top notch. Bathrooms were clean, just keep an eye out for scorpions. Stayed here on the way to Colorado specifically because it is an international dark sky location. The trails were great with beautiful views. Went on a ranger lead night hike and I cannot recommend it enough. Hunting for and counting the scorpions was a highlight of the hike for my kids and the stars weren’t too shabby either. The sha... more
Stayed here on the way to Colorado specifically because it is an international dark sky location. The trails were great with beautiful views. Went on a ranger lead night hike and I cannot recommend it enough. Hunting for and counting the scorpions was a highlight of the hike for my kids and the stars weren’t too shabby either. The shade shelters at each site are really nice. The playground could be a little nicer but the kids still had a great time. Tried to go swimming but the lake has definitely suffered from the ongoing drought and the water level was down significantly. We could still swim but we had to go to a different area to access the lake.
